King's Court on Opening Day April 6

Fans can sign up for drawing to buy tickets in the special section

With Felix Hernandez slated to take the mound as the Seattle Mariners starting pitcher for Opening Day on April 6, a limited number of tickets will be available to fans in the special seating sections known as the King's Court. 

Beginning today, fans can register at mariners.com/felix for a chance to buy up to four tickets in the King's Court. On Friday, March 27, names of those who registered will be drawn at random. Those selected will receive an email on Monday, March 30, with details on how to buy Opening Day King's Court tickets. The price for each ticket is $55, including a King's Court T-shirt and K Cloth.

The tickets are available in seating sections down the left field line that are set aside for the King's Court on Felix Hernandez's starts at Safeco Field. The sections available for Opening Day are 148, 149, and 150.
